Output 66ea62ae41ed138bd88ffec86c69341aae30f6e9844ae68679cebf0d36292f46:7

value
46859953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df8827bb7ad7a5516f73a7a75ceaf74d95bd8c31 OP_EQUAL
address
3N4wiYw8yRueEsNH6R1DxxLRvbBymNPdj5
transaction
66ea62ae41ed138bd88ffec86c69341aae30f6e9844ae68679cebf0d36292f46
spent
true